Duties/Responsibilities:

ABOUT YOU

  • Degree in Civil or Structural Engineering
  • Experienced in design and detail of structure and superstructure solutions in Rail
  • Acted in role of CRE
  • Able to work as part of integrated design team and act on instructions from Design Manager
  • Experience in project engagement (GRIP stages 3-8)
  • PTS certificate
  • Demonstrable management of all commercial aspects – cost and value
  • Committed to continuous improvement and learning
  • Either hold professional membership or working towards
  • Proficient in use of spoken and written English language
  • UK citizen or indefinite leave to remain

 

ROLE

  • Reporting into the Design Manager
  • CRE duties in accordance with NR/L2/INI/02009
  • Submission of quality design documents in accordance with NR/L2/CIV/003, and collating the key components
  • Liaise with CAD Technicians in production of drawings
  • Input into large multidisciplinary tenders
  • Maintain understanding of commercial aspects of projects and ensure cost control measures
  • Record and track documents electronically and monitor adherence to quality assurance
  • Produce designers risk assessments using variety of forms
  • Provide weekly reports outlining work plans, forecasts, and key achievements
  • Conduct outline design and detailing of Rail civil infrastructure providing accurate and appropriate imagery
  • Produce details, specifications, and calculations for all structural aspects
  • Ensuring designs meet specification and expectation
  • Be innovative and introduce improvements where appropriate to areas of responsibility
  • Working on signalling civils enabling, level crossings, power enabling works, OLE foundations and temporary works.
